Mom's Meals provides nutrition solutions and home-delivered meals specifically designed for patients and seniors. Their meals are tailored to help individuals manage chronic health conditions, live with disabilities, or simply lack the energy to prepare healthy meals. The company collaborates with health insurance providers and government programs to deliver meals that support the health of clients with serious chronic diseases. They offer specialized menus that cater to dietary needs for conditions like heart disease, diabetes, and renal disease, as well as options for gluten-free and vegetarian diets. Meals are created by Registered Dietitians and prepared by chefs in USDA-inspected kitchens, ensuring quality and freshness. Mom's Meals stands out from competitors by focusing on personalized meal selections that aid in recovery and improve health outcomes, while also reducing hospital readmissions. Their goal is to help individuals maintain their independence through proper nutrition.

PurFoods Settlement: Mom's Meals Data Breach Lawsuit Resolved for $4.25 Million

The company behind Mom's Meals faces a class action over a data breach that reportedly occurred between January 16 and February 22, 2023.

Mom'S Meals Annual Customer Satisfaction Survey Sets All-Time Records

ANKENY, Iowa, June 4,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Mom's Meals® 2023 customer satisfaction survey set all-time records in many categories and revealed many happy customers. The annual survey was conducted by an objective third party and gathered feedback from over 1,200 customers from more than 30 states. To track and measure customer satisfaction, the survey gathered responses to rate overall satisfaction, service and customer care, meals and menus, packaging and delivery.New records were set in:Overall program satisfaction — 90% of customers were satisfied or very satisfied with the program.
